After a crash, lots of audiobooks have somehow moved to Music folder, and links are broken - how can I fix this?

Wow, I'm surprised the forums accepted that long a title.
Anyway, the computer crashed. I started again, and when opening iTunes after the crash ... something happened. There was a prompt that I idiotically didn't write down (Moving Library? Updating Library?), that kept going for hours, and eventually I just gave up and shut it down. That was probably stupid. Also evidence of significant things happening: the next Time Machine backup was 60GB+, so something big had changed.
As best I can tell, lots of my Audiobooks (and I've got MANY) now have broken links - when I look in the "iTunes Media" folder, many of the files that were once in the "Audiobooks" folder are now in the "Music" folder instead. All are still in the same subfolder as before: so audiobook files that were in "Audiobooks / BBC Melvyn Bragg" are now in "Music / BBC Melvyn Bragg", for example. So far I've only found Audiobooks that have been messed up in this way. Music and iTunes U and Podcasts seem to be unchanged, but maybe I just haven't noticed those problems yet.
And obviously I want to fix this.
Note that my iTunes library is set to "Keep iTunes Music Folder organized". All of the organization is what iTunes has done.
Option 1: can I just restore from a Time Machine backup? If so, what should I restore? There have been a few changes in the metadata in the 3-4 days since the crash, but I'm not overly concerned with that.
Option 2: can I just use Finder and move the files back? This would seem the "easiest" option to me. Although lots (hundreds? thousands?) of audiobook files have been moved, they're within only a couple of dozen different folders. Dragging them back into the correct folder would be easy - but what kind of havoc would that wreak on the database system?
Option 3: go through each track and find the file. I can do this. It'll take hours and hours and hours. I don't want to do this.
Slightly different question: how can I make a smart playlist of all the files with broken links? (I'm still trying to get a handle on just how big this problem is.) I've found suggestions about (1) making a smart playlist of everything, (2) dragging all of those into a normal playlist, and (3) making a new smart playlist of whatever's in #1 but not in #2, but that doesn't seem to be working for this situation. Is that advice now outdated, or is there something unique to my situation?
Thanks in advance!

Following up: I went with Option 2 above, and it seems to have worked quite well. I didn't even need to quit iTunes. After the files were moved, the exclamation marks remained at first, until I played the file, or restarted iTunes - now all seems well, until the next crash anyway.

Similar Messages

Maybe you are looking for

  • Purchase Requisition

    Hi, While creating PR, i'm getting following error. ENTER EUR/INR RATE TYE FOR M FOR 31.07.2009 IN SYSTEM SETTINGS after changing the values, it is giving again exchange rate zero, can anyone help on this.

  • Problems with People Recognition in PSE 9 that were not in PSE 8.

    Hello, I recently downloaded PSE 9 Trial Version and imported a PSE 8 Backup into PSE 9.  It took quiet some time but it eventually converted the library to suit PSE 9.  I have noticed a couple of small things that I find very irritating and that see

  • Same Frame...Not (Hyperlinking)

    I have RoboHelp installed on my laptop, where I'm working on my project. In one Topic I have references to external links, with the choice to open the resulting link in the same frame (Hyperlink Options-Display In Frame=Same Frame). When I test it on

  • Looking for HP E1725C driver for Labview 6.1?

    want to communicate with HP E1725C by PC over GPIB port"

  • Variable Form Data - PDF Merge Issue

    I created a VB program, using Acrobat 5 and the FDFToolkit, that took variable data and populated a form and saved it.  It then populated another form and then saved it. Each form is a set of cards 9-Up double sided. When this process completed it me